On Monday February 02 2015 15:11:48 Jim Prouty wrote: > Way too often Qt Creator 3.3 completely locks up when it hits certain > breakpoints in our app using our self-compiled Qt 5.4.1 on Mac OS X 10.9.5.
I've been having the same issue today debugging kded4, though not when hitting a breakpoint but when stepping over a badly chosen expression like const int index = iface->metaObject()->indexOfProperty(d->property.toLatin1()); QMetaProperty metaProp = iface->metaObject()->property(index); QVariant value = metaProp.isReadable() ? metaProp.read(iface) : QVariant(); QVariant expected = d->value; It looks like a combination of an lldb issue that's aggravated by the fact Qt Creator uses Python to control lldb. I have however been able to get out of the situation by repeating "Abort Debugging" twice, and a killall -9 of the app I was debugging.
